Obituary
Laszlo Johanidesz, 69, passed away on December 30, 2013, in Mission Hospital with his wife by his side. He was a loving husband and proud father.
He is survived by his wife of 33 years, Rita; son Laszlo Johanidesz; son Ryan Eric Johanidesz; daughter Christan Rose Johanidesz; brother Geza Johanidesz; as well as his mother Anna and sister Judith, who live in Hungary.
Laszlo was born in Pecs, Hungary, on August 14, 1944, to Anna and Laszlo Johanidesz. He came to New York in 1966 and moved to Los Angeles in 1981 with his wife to start his career in refrigeration & air conditioning. Laszlo’s career was his passion; he retired in 2010. He also loved gardening and technology.
Loved by many in Hungary, New York, and California; he will be greatly missed.
